FL Studio 20 allows you to easily do in-situ rendering or “freezing”, which helps you free up CPU load by reducing real-time effects processing and synthesis, whereas FL Studio 12 doesn’t have this feature.FL Studio 12 doesn’t include the Graph Editor feature which was removed by Image-Line from the program, whereas FL Studio 20 brought back the Graph Editor which allows you to adjust the parameters of a note directly within the step sequencer without having to call up the piano roll.FL Studio 12 plugin delay compensation was problematic, with noticeable delays of up to 15 microseconds and severely out of time, whereas in FL Studio 20, problems with the PDC has been fixed.FL Studio 12 didn’t give you the option to program time signature changes, whereas FLS Studio 20 works with multiple time signatures.

In the menu bar, click on Options and select File Settings.Make sure the specified VST directory is scanned by Fruity Loops Studio at startup as explained below: It is recommended to define a fixed folder for all your VST files, especially if you are using different host applications. VST versions of the software can be installed in any location on your hard drive. Read this article to learn how to define the plug-in install locations for your product in Native Access. On a Windows computer, the VST versions of the software can be installed to any location on your hard drive. Note: Watch this video for more information about managing VST plug-ins on Windows computers. You will then be able to use your NI plug-ins within FL Studio.
